Get in Touch** The Mazda repair market for Donnybrook residents is entirely dependent on businesses located in Minot, approximately 70 miles away. There is no competition within Donnybrook itself. The market in Minot is robust, offering a clear choice between the factory-authorized dealership (Corwin Motors) for warranty work and complex electronic diagnostics, and highly competent independent specialists (Minot AutoTech, Import Performance Specialists) for general maintenance, performance upgrades, and classic Mazda service. Pricing at the dealership is typically 15-25% higher for labor than at the independents, though parts pricing can be competitive when factoring in aftermarket part quality. The overall quality of Mazda service available to Donnybrook residents is high, thanks to the competitive and technically advanced market in Minot.

Harsh North Dakota winters are tough on batteries, starters, and suspension components. For Mazdas, pay close attention to undercarriage rust prevention due to road salt and ensure your engine block heater (if equipped) is functioning. Cold starts can also highlight early signs of battery or alternator failure.
Simple maintenance like cabin air filter changes or wiper blade replacements is often DIY-friendly. However, for complex systems like the SkyActiv engine, transmission, or advanced electronics, it's best to use a professional with the right diagnostic tools. This is especially true for repairs related to safety features or all-wheel-drive systems used on rural roads.
The gravel and rural roads common in the area mean you should inspect tires, wheel alignment, and shock absorbers more frequently for wear. Frequent temperature swings can also stress seals and hoses. Before winter, a thorough check of your cooling system and antifreeze strength is highly recommended for reliable operation.
